On Tuesday, 22 August 2000 at 18:30:26 -0300, Christian Jacken wrote:
> Hi folks,
>
> I would like to know more about how the FreeBSD core team was
> created, how new members are accepted (or dismissed), and how this
> team works (especially concerning decision making)? I couldn't find
> this info at the FAQ.

In the past, appointment to the FreeBSD core team was somewhat
informal, as were the responsibilities.  We're currently going through
a review of this process, and the results should be made known Real
Soon Now.
